“When a district court reviews a bankruptcy court's judgment, it acts as an appellate court.”
7 later decisions quote this exact passage · from the majority“A finding is 'clearly erroneous' when although there is evidence to support it, the reviewing court on the entire evidence is left with the definite and firm conviction that a mistake has been committed.”
2 later decisions quote this exact passage · from the majority“conduct an independent review of the bankruptcy court's judgment, asking whether [its] legal conclusions are correct and whether its factual findings are clearly erroneous.”
